Your career
Graduates of the Computer Science degree at Flinders University gain positions in database development and administration, hardware support, project management, sales and marketing, telecommunications, web development and security.
Potential occupations include:
- analyst programmer
- computer scientist
- graduate software developer
- information technology officer
- database administrator.
Potential employers include:
- public agencies
- private agencies
- self-employment.

Courses include:
- Computational Intelligence
- Computer Programming
- Database Modelling and Knowledge Engineering
- Software Engineering Principles and Practice
- Professional Skills
- Networks and Cybersecurity
- Mathematics
